House Republicans on Thursday proposed the biggest overhaul of the U.S. tax code in three decades, a plan that would sharply cut tax rates for corporations and individuals while eliminating many popular deductions that Americans have long enjoyed.

 

According to an excerpt of Donna Brazile’s new bok Hacks: The Inside Story of the Break-ins and Breakdowns That Put Donald Trump in the White Housepublished in Politico magazine, Hillary Clinton’s campaign gained significant control over the Democratic National Committee’s finances and strategy more than a year before the election in exchange for helping the party retire lingering debt from the 2012 presidential campaign.

 

The hyperlocal news website DNAinfo shut down its newsrooms in Chicago and New York City with an abrupt announcement Thursday afternoon that caught reporters and readers off guard.
